ATP Miami Open begins with 16 first-round matches
The ATP Miami Open begins today with 16 first-round matches. Fans can expect exciting matchups, including Gael Monfils and David Goffin, among others. Analysts will be sharing predictions for every match. Jaume Munar faces Arthur Rinderknech in their first meeting of the season. Munar is in solid form after a close match with Kei Nishikori. Rinderknech has struggled lately, losing his last four matches. This match could be very close, but Munar is favored to win. Roberto Carballes Baena and Christopher O’Connell are set for a rematch. O’Connell won their previous matchup at Indian Wells. The Miami courts could benefit O’Connell due to their faster pace. He has also recently played two qualifying matches, giving him an edge. David Goffin will take on Aleksandar Vukic. Vukic previously defeated Goffin in their first match of the year. However, Vukic has struggled with form recently. Goffin has a strong chance to avenge that loss and is expected to win. Lastly, Gael Monfils goes up against Fabian Marozsan. Monfils is playing impressively, while Marozsan has had trouble securing wins. However, Marozsan tends to perform well in Masters tournaments. Despite the uncertainty, Monfils is predicted to continue his strong play and win this match.
